Abstract

The present invention relates to a kind of method for being embedded into the structure of Cast-in-place concrete beneficial to inner thread piece and forming built-in fitting, including inner thread piece, inner thread piece one end is provided with internal thread hole, in addition to base along its length, base is provided with the internal thread hole run through, is additionally provided with least two through holes;Inner thread piece is connected by stud with base, and inner thread piece is fitted with base, and the length of stud is not more than the summation of internal thread hole length on internal thread hole and base on inner thread piece;Stud is provided with external screw thread, and the end face of one end that stud is connected with base is provided with groove;The other end of inner thread piece, which closes up to turn into coordinate on flat part, flat part, is provided with lateral pin.The present invention makes pre-buried inner thread piece to be solder-connected on framework steel reinforcement cage, it is pre-buried simple to operate, avoid the skill set requirements and potential safety hazard of welding operation, stud and the repeatable utilization of base, the perpendicularity of pre-buried inner thread piece and concrete surface is good, the optional position of concrete surface can be fixed on, simple in construction, manufacturing cost is low.

Background technology
At present, the application of framework cast-in-place structural building is very universal, with cast-in-place structural building popularization, build Building structure design becomes increasingly complex, many occasions needs built-in connections in cast-in-situ steel reinforced concrete, such as pre-buried external connection bolt, Embedded nut etc., in that context it may be convenient to which such as Cantilever Beams and frame structure are led in itself such as the connection of light fixture or building when solving finishing The problems such as drawing, without punching on concrete, setscrew is installed to solve the problems, such as external connection.The side of existing built-in connection Method, is substantially after the completion of framework steel reinforcement cage is built, it would be desirable to which pre-buried connector is welded on the reinforcing bar of steel reinforcement cage, then Concrete slurry is poured, it has the disadvantage:Welding operation is complicated, and there is potential safety hazard in itself;The built-in connection of welding and after pouring The perpendicularity of concrete surface is poor;Built-in connection can only be arranged on the position of reinforcing bar to facilitate welding, it is impossible to be arranged on The optional position of concrete surface, otherwise just also needs to increase direction and location support to be welded to connect.

In order to solve the above technical problems, the present invention is adopted the following technical scheme that:
The structure of Cast-in-place concrete, including inner thread piece are embedded into beneficial to inner thread piece, one end of the inner thread piece is along its length Provided with internal thread hole, in addition to base, the base be provided with the internal thread hole that runs through, the base be additionally provided with base Axial at least two through holes in the same direction of internal thread hole;The inner thread piece is connected by stud with the base, the stud Length is not more than the summation of internal thread hole length on internal thread hole and base on the inner thread piece;The stud is provided with outer spiral shell Line, the stud is connected by external screw thread with the internal thread hole on the base, and the inner thread piece passes through on inner thread piece Internal thread hole is connected with stud external screw thread and fitted with the base;On the end face of one end that the stud is connected with the base The stud is rotated by instrument corresponding with the groove when being used to dismantle provided with groove.
The present invention is by Stud connection inner thread piece and base, and base then is fixedly mounted on into plank sheathing needs position Place, it is to avoid pre-buried inner thread piece is connected by welding manner in the cast-in-situ steel reinforced concrete of wooden template problems; Base lower surface is brought into close contact with plank sheathing, can ensure pre-buried inner thread piece with pouring the vertical of rear concrete surface well Degree;Installation site of the base on plank sheathing is no longer limited by reinforcing bar;By corresponding with stud groove after plank sheathing is removed Instrument screw out stud, take out base, stud and base are repeatable to be utilized.
Above-mentioned technical proposal is further improved, the base is the internal thread hole position on circular plate-like shape structure, the base In the home position of the base, decile is uniform in the circumference of internal thread hole on base for described two through holes.
So, base is platy structure, is meeting effective thread tooth number(It is threadedly coupled intensity)In the case of, reduce as far as possible Thickness, it is more convenient to remove when the later stage recycles to reduce the depth of embedded concrete;Base profile is circular, internal thread hole Facilitate engine lathe to process at one time positioned at its home position, be simple to manufacture;Uniform through hole makes base on plank sheathing Connection is rationally and stably.
Further, the internal thread hole on the inner thread piece and the internal thread hole on the base are same size, institute It is corresponding same specification to state the external screw thread on stud;It is all provided with the both ends of the surface of the stud fluted.
So, unified screw thread specification, can reduce the outfit of correspondence frock, reduce cost;It is all provided with the both ends of the surface of stud It is fluted to avoid stud anti-loaded, cause to do over again and delay the cycle or even just found after after plank sheathing dismounting, cause stud not revolve The serious consequence that pre-buried inner thread piece of sening as an envoy to can not be used.
Further, the inner thread piece is tubular structure, and one end is provided with internal thread hole along its length, and the other end closes up As flat part, the flat part is provided with the lateral pin mounting hole axially vertical with the inner thread piece, the lateral pin mounting hole It is interior to coordinate provided with lateral pin.
So, the machining internal thread on tubular structure, has saved material, manufactures also simple;Bored on the flat part of closing in Hole is simpler easy to operate compared to being drilled on the outer wall of tubulose, while flat part and matched lateral pin all play raising in advance Bury the effect of the torque resistant and anti-pulling of inner thread piece.
Further, the groove is the counterbore of interior six sides.
So, stud can smoothly be screwed out and removed by corresponding allen wrench, compared to flat recess or cross recess, The moment of torsion that the structure of interior six side can be born is bigger, is difficult the destruction cell body that skids, it is to avoid stud, which can not be screwed out, makes pre-buried inner thread piece The serious consequence that can not be used.
The present invention also relate to it is a kind of based on it is above-mentioned beneficial to inner thread piece be embedded into the structure of Cast-in-place concrete and carry out The method that built-in fitting is formed in Cast-in-place concrete, is comprised the following steps that:
1)The structure for being embedded into Cast-in-place concrete beneficial to inner thread piece is needed at position by floor installation in plank sheathing, and made Base lower surface is brought into close contact with plank sheathing;
2)Concrete slurry is poured in plank sheathing;
3)Remove plank sheathing and separate plank sheathing and base, stud is screwed out by instrument corresponding with stud groove, finally will Base takes out from concrete;Inner thread piece, which is embedded in concrete, forms built-in fitting.
Further improve the above method, step 1)The structure for being embedded into Cast-in-place concrete beneficial to inner thread piece is passed through into base When needing installed in plank sheathing at position, first in the lower surface sticking two-faced adhesive tape of base, and by double faced adhesive tape by the interior spiral shell on base Pit is completely covered;Base is bonded at into plank sheathing by being bonded at the double faced adhesive tape of base lower surface needs at position;Finally pass through again Iron nail is through the through hole on base and hammers into plank sheathing, and base is fixed with plank sheathing.
So, double faced adhesive tape adds iron nail fixation to ensure that installation site is accurate, does not offset, pre-buried solid and reliable, while interior Concrete slurry is not penetrated into the internal thread hole of screw element and base.
Compared with prior art, the present invention has the advantages that:
1st, then base is fixed to plank sheathing by the present invention by iron nail by Stud connection inner thread piece and base through through hole On, it is without being solder-connected on framework steel reinforcement cage, simple to operate, it is to avoid the skill set requirements and potential safety hazard of welding operation.
2nd, the present invention screws out stud after plank sheathing dismounting by instrument corresponding with stud groove, takes out base, stud With the repeatable utilization of base.
3rd, pre-buried screw element of the invention is fixed on plank sheathing, good with the perpendicularity that pours rear concrete surface, is improved Quality.
4th, base and inner thread piece can be fixedly mounted on the optional position of plank sheathing by iron nail by the present invention, no longer by interior The position limitation of portion's reinforcing bar, simplifies the difficulty of structure design.
5th, in structure of the present invention flat part and matched lateral pin improves torque resistant during built-in fitting use With the ability of anti-pulling.
6th, the present invention's itself is simple in construction, and processing and manufacturing is simple, and cost is low.
